CSE 710 – Seminar on ÒWide Area Distributed File SystemsÓ

Spring 2012 – Papers to be discussed

 

Early Distributed File Systems:

 

1.     The Sun Network File System: Design, Implementation and Experience (NFS), R. Sandberg, USENIX 1986.

2.     Scale and Performance in a Distributed File System (AFS), J. Howard et al., ACM ToCS 1988.

3.     Disconnected Operation in the Coda File System, J. Kistler et al., SOSP 1991.

4.     Serverless Network File Systems (xFS), T. Anderson et al., SOSP 1995.

 

Parallel Cluster File Systems:

 

5.     PVFS: A Parallel File System for Linux Clusters, P. Carns et al., Linux Conference 2000.

6.     Lustre: A Scalable, High-Performance File System, Cluster File Systems, Whitepaper 2002.

7.     GPFS: A Shared-Disk File System for Large Computing Clusters, F. Schmuck et al., FAST 2002.

8.     Scalable Performance of the Panasas Parallel File System, B. Welch et al., FAST 2008.

9.     Nache: Design and Implementation of a Caching Proxy for NFSv4, A. Gulati et al., FAST 2007.

10.  Panache: A Parallel File System Cache for Global File Access, M. Eshel et al., FAST 2010.

 

Wide Area File Systems:

 

11.  OceanStore: An Architecture for Global-Scale Persistent Storage, J. Kubiatowicz et al., ASPLOS 2000.

12.  Shark: Scaling File Servers via Cooperative Caching, S. Annapureddy et al., NSDI 2005.

13.  Pangaea: a symbiotic wide-area file system, Y. Saito et al., SIGOPSEW 2002.

14.  zFS – A Scalable Distributed File System Using Object Disks, O. Rodeh et al., MSST 2003.

15.  A Distributed File System for a Wide-Area High Performance Computing Infrastructure, E. Walker, WORLDS 2006.

16.  The Google File System, S. Ghemewat., SOSP 2003.

17.  The Hadoop Distributed File System, K. Shvachko et al., MSST 2010.

18.  Ceph: A Scalable, High-Performance Distributed File System, S. Weil et al., OSDI 2006.

19.  Flexible, Wide-Area Storage for Distributed Systems with WheelFS, J. Stribling et al., NSDI 2009.

 

Distributed Storage Management:

 

20.  Bigtable: A Distributed Storage System for Structured Data, F. Chang et al., OSDI 2006.

21.  Dynamo: AmazonÕs Highly Available Key-value Store, G. DeCandia et al., SOSP 2007.

22.  PNUTS: YahooÕs Hosted Data Serving Platform, B. Cooper et al., VLDB 2008.

23.  Cassandra – A Decentralized Structured Storage System, A. Lakshman et al., LADIS 2009.

24.  Spyglass: Fast, Scalable Metadata Search for Large-Scale Storage Systems, A. Leung et al., FAST 2009.

25.  Megastore: Providing Scalable, Highly Available Storage for Interactive Services, J. Baker et al., CIDR 2011.

 

File systems for Mobile/portable computing:

 

26.  Safety, Visibility, and Performance in a Wide-Area File System, M. Kim et al., FAST 2002.

27.  Integrating Portable and Distributed Storage, N. Tolia et al., FAST 2004.

28.  Energy-Efficiency and Storage Flexibility in the Blue File System, E. Nightingale et al., OSDI 2004.